How to Turn Off News and Interests in Windows 10

In this video we're going to cover the process of turning these anti-features off. It will take less time than this introduction already took.
1. Gaze upon this fresh and clean Windows 10 desktop
2. Right-click the task bar
3. In the menu that appears, select "News and Interests"
4. Select "Turn off"
5. Open Microsoft Edge
6. Click the gear in the upper right hand corner
7. Select "Custom"
8. Click the arrow near Quick Links and click "Off"
9. Under Background, click "Off"
10. Click the arrow near "Content" and click "Content off"
